TGT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2025 in Review

1,752 of the 7,596 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Target (TGT) for Q2 2025, worth a combined $37.6B — down 5.2% from $39.7B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 205 funds closed out of TGT and 156 opened new positions — a net loss of 49 holders — while 786 trimmed existing stakes and 623 added.

The largest buyer was Vanguard Group, adding an estimated $635M. The largest seller was Wells Fargo, cutting an estimated $401M.
